Adventure in Goa Itinerary

Tuesday, August 22: Exploring Old Goa

Start your adventure in Goa by exploring the history and architecture of Old Goa. In the morning, visit the beautiful Basilica of Bom Jesus,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, known for housing the mortal remains of St. Francis Xavier. Afterward, head to the Se Cathedral, one of the largest churches in Asia, known for its Portuguese-Gothic style. In the afternoon, visit the Museum of Christian Art, which displays a unique collection of artifacts. As the evening approaches, take a river cruise on the Mandovi River, where you can enjoy mesmerizing sunset views.

  • Basilica of Bom Jesus: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1 hour
  • Se Cathedral: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1 hour
  • Museum of Christian Art: Estimated cost - INR 100 ($1.35),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Mandovi River Cruise: Estimated cost - INR 300 ($4.05), Time spent - 1.5 hours
Wednesday, August 23: Adventure Sports in North Goa

Get your adrenaline pumping with exciting adventure sports in North Goa. Start your morning by visiting Calangute Beach, where you can try thrilling water sports like jet skiing, parasailing, and banana boat rides. In the afternoon, head to the Arambol Beach, known for its vibrant atmosphere and paragliding opportunities. Enjoy soaring through the sky and taking in breathtaking aerial views. As the evening approaches, visit the lively Anjuna Flea Market, where you can shop for unique souvenirs and enjoy live music.

  • Calangute Beach: Estimated cost - Varies depending on activities,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Arambol Beach: Estimated cost - INR 2,500 ($33.75) for paragliding,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Anjuna Flea Market: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2-3 hours
Thursday, August 24: Dudhsagar Waterfalls and Spice Plantation

Embark on a thrilling excursion to the majestic Dudhsagar Waterfalls and explore a spice plantation. In the morning, take a jeep safari to reach the waterfalls, where you can witness the magnificent cascades amidst lush greenery. Enjoy swimming in the natural pool formed at the base of the falls. Afterward, visit a nearby spice plantation, where you can learn about various spices and enjoy a traditional Goan lunch. In the afternoon, take a guided tour of the plantation and indulge in some spice shopping. As the evening sets in, relax and unwind at your hotel.

  • Dudhsagar Waterfalls: Estimated cost - INR 400 ($5.40) for jeep safari, Time spent - 6-8 hours
  • Spice Plantation: Estimated cost - INR 1,000 ($13.50) including lunch, Time spent - 2-3 hours
Friday, August 25: Trekking at Mollem National Park

Conclude your adventure-filled trip with a trekking expedition at Mollem National Park. In the morning, embark on a guided trek through the lush forests, spotting unique flora and fauna along the way. Marvel at the beauty of the famous Tambdi Surla Temple, a 13th-century temple dedicated to Lord Shiva, nestled amidst the greenery. Afterward, visit the picturesque Dudhsagar Plantation, where you can relax and enjoy some local refreshments. Wrap up your trip by watching the sunset at Palolem Beach, known for its scenic beauty.

  • Mollem National Park Trek: Estimated cost - INR 1,500 ($20.25) including guide, Time spent - 6-8 hours
  • Tambdi Surla Temple: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Dudhsagar Plantation: Estimated cost - Varies depending on refreshments,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Palolem Beach: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2-3 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For adventure enthusiasts seeking off the beaten path attractions in Goa, head to Netravali Wildlife Sanctuary. This hidden gem offers opportunities for trekking, bird watching, and exploring the pristine wilderness. Another local favorite is the Arambol Sweet Water Lake, a serene freshwater lake surrounded by lush greenery, perfect for a peaceful swim or kayaking. Don't forget to try the local Goan cuisine, especially the seafood delicacies, at the lesser-known beach shacks for an authentic culinary experience.
